Nicaragua's Ortega gets 'absolute power'The revised constitution defines Nicaragua as a "revolutionary" and socialist state and includes the red-and-black flag of the FSLN — a guerrilla group turned political party that overthrew a ...
Daniel Ortega, who is under Western sanctions for human rights abuses, had proposed the reform himself, which also lengthens the Central American country's presidential term from five to six years.
